Lot #4 A Day for 1 in the RDC Bronze Casting Facility followed by Dinner for 10 with RDC President, Joel Ward
Learn the process of lost-wax casting from start to finish! Suit up in heat resistant clothing, handle red hot molds straight from the 1400˚ pre-heat furnace, be actively involved with the pouring of the 2200˚ molten bronze and break out the unique casting from the cooled mold. As a memento of your visit you will take home a small bronze object that you helped create. A crew from the Motion Picture Arts program will film the process and provide you with a professionally produced DVD so you can relive the experience again and again.
